I'm traveling using my Ipad pro m1 as my main photo editing hardware. All my photos are stored locally on the Ipad and evey day I sync Lightroom on the cloud. But, when i dont have internet and i want to edit photo, I can't. It constantly need to download the original witch i have on the Ipad.

 

It drive me nuts

 

Is there a way to force Lightroom for ipad to use the file stored locally? Or how can i be certain i will be able to edit my photo when i dont have internet?

While you didn't specifically call it out, are you toggling on the "Store Locally" on the Album containing the photos you wish to edit? It is accessed by tapping the [ … ] button to the right of the Album. This must be done while you are synced and connected.

My guess is the photos you are asking about are actually stored in the Files folders of the iPadOS.
